What Pharmacovigilance Means and Why It Is Studied in Healthcare Education

Many people think that once a medicine is sold in shops the work of scientists is over however, the most important work often begins after the drug reaches the public; this process is called Pharmacovigilance. 1. What Exactly is Pharmacovigilance?

The word sounds complex, but the meaning is simple pharmakon means drug and vigilare means to keep watch together they mean keeping watch over drugs.

In simple terms, when a patient takes a medicine and feels a side effect like a headache, a rash or an upset stomach that information needs to be recorded. Pharmacovigilance is the system that collects these reports from all over the world, analyzes them and decides if a medicine needs a new warning label or if it should be taken off the market entirely.

2. Why We Can not Only Rely on Lab Tests

Before a drug is approved it is tested on a few thousand people in controlled trials while this is helpful, it does not show the full picture once a drug is released, millions of people start using it. Some of these people might be very old, some might be pregnant and others might be taking five other medicines at the same time.

Pharmacovigilance studies how the drug acts in the real world across a much larger and more diverse group of people. This helps doctors find rare side effects that might only happen to one person in a million.

4. How Reports Are Collected

There are several ways the safety data reaches the experts.

Spontaneous Reporting: This is when a doctor or a patient voluntarily calls the company or the government to report a problem.

Post-Marketing Studies: These are organized surveys where researchers follow thousands of patients for years to see how they are doing.

Digital Databases: Modern systems use computers to scan hospital records for patterns of illness that might be linked to a specific new treatment.

5. Protecting the Public

The ultimate goal of studying this subject is public safety when a pattern of side effects is found the authorities take action they might:

Add a warning to the box so doctors know who should not take the drug.

Change the dose to make it safer.

Inform the public through news alerts.

In rare cases if the risk is too high they stop the sale of the drug immediately this constant monitoring saves thousands of lives every year.

7. The Global Connection

Pharmacovigilance is a global effort a side effect reported in India might help a doctor in London or New York students learn that they are part of an international network. Organizations like the world health organization (WHO) collect data from almost every country. This teamwork ensures that if a drug is dangerous in one place the rest of the world finds out quickly.

8. Summary of Key Safety Tasks

TaskWhat HappensWhy it Matters
Case ProcessingEntering patient data into a system.Creates a clear record of the event.
Signal DetectionLooking for patterns in the data.Finds rare side effects early.
Risk ManagementCreating safety plans.Prevents future harm to patients.
LabelingUpdating the drug's "manual."Keeps doctors and patients informed.

9. Technology in Safety Monitoring

Today, smart software helps researchers do their jobs faster AI can scan millions of reports to find signals or warnings however, a human expert must always check these signals. The software might find a pattern but only a trained professional can understand the medical reason behind it education now focuses on teaching students how to use these digital tools to stay one step ahead of potential health risks.
